Types of Premises Liability Accidents in Nashville
Commercial property owners must take care to protect their customers and guests. If they fail in this duty, you can hold them accountable for their mistakes and the harm they’ve caused.
Many accidents can occur on commercial property, ranging from slips and falls to more serious injuries like car accidents. Here are some of the most common types of premises liability accidents:
- Slip and fall accidents: These often occur when there is a wet or slippery surface on the ground or when there is an obstacle in the walking path that isn’t properly marked.
- Car accidents: If a car accident occurs on commercial property, the property owner may be held liable if the accident was caused by an unsafe condition on the property, such as a pothole in the parking lot.
- Criminal activity: If someone suffers an injury on a commercial property because of criminal activity, the property owner can face liability if they failed to provide adequate security.
- Broken or Hazardous Materials: Broken steps, missing handrails, exposed nails, and faulty equipment can lead to serious injuries and accidents.
